Cosy Rooms
The Carraig Hotel provides rooms with free Wi-Fi, TVs, ironing facilities, heating, soundproofed rooms, garden furniture, electric kettle, AM/FM alarm clock and carpeted floor. Each room includes an en suite bathroom. Located 30 km from Waterford.
Local Cuisine
The Carraig Hotel's Front Bar and Restaurant features a menu emphasizing locally produced ingredients. The wide variety of dishes caters to all tastes, including main courses, snacks, and weekly specials. The Restaurant opens for dinner from Friday through to Sunday.
Entertainment & Activities
Live entertainment takes place at the Carraig, with Thursday Dance Nights featuring live music and DJs, and live music on Saturday nights in the Front Bar. The angling season for Trout & Salmon within the Suir catchment area begins March 17th. Established walks in the vicinity of the hotel include The Munster Way, The South Leinster Way, Butlers Trail, and Hiking Walks in The Comeragh Mountains.
Location Highlights
The Carraig Hotel is located on the main street of Carrick on Suir, in the heart of the Golden Vale. Nearby landmarks include the Old Bridge (0.5 km), Saint Molleran's Church (1 km), and Ormond Castle (0.5 km). The hotel is near Tramore's 5km golden, sandy beach and The Comeragh Mountains stretching from the coast near Dungarvan inland.
